Cancer danger linked with popular osteoporosis drugs

Do you want to risk painful cancer to possibly protect your bones? That's right, bisphosponates, very popular osteoporosis drugs, are now linked to esophageal cancer. In fact, they may actually double the risk!

Doubled risk of esophageal cancer is just the latest danger associated with these drugs. We already knew that bisphosphonates could cause severe problems for your esophagus, like inflammation and ulcers (especially if you don't take the drugs exactly correctly, which is much harder to do than you'd think). And let's not forget bone death and abnormal fractures, to name a couple more potential problems.
